Lucy Maud

If you're reading this, you are most likely a fan of Anne of Green Gables. Lucy Maud Montgomery, a Canadian author, created the character of Anne Shirley - spelled with an E - when he wrote this book for young people and women in 1908. Based in Canada's smallest province and home Ms. Montgomery, this novel is written in Cavendish beautiful, Prince Edward Island. An orphaned girl, filled with an incredible imagination, he finally finds his place in a house with an elderly woman, Marilla, and his brother, Matthew.

Just because I'm a fan of this kind? I was fortunate enough to grow in the neighboring province of Nova Scotia, and spent many summers camping too Anne of land. It really is as beautiful as the history and describes how the movie portrays. Of course, nowadays it is very touristy, with thousands of people around the world flock to see exactly where this was inspired international celebrity. You can take a ride in Matthew Cuthbert wagon ride around Green Gables, or wander haunted woods and imagine Anne and harrowing experience of Diane Anne when she fell into the black hole. Or you can simply sit on the dunes of red sand, overlooking the ocean, and be inspired as much as Lucy Maud Montgomery and his created character, Anne, were. One may be allowed by play in Charlottetown, or visit the myriad shops, Anne - of cookbooks, dolls, t-shirts.

Lucy Maud Montgomery stories are not only well-written, but they also reassuring with positive messages interweaved between the pages. It takes us back to a more innocent time, where we found a delightful character and full of hope and living life to the fullest. Anne lives in the present moment, embracing nature and all those around her, where she finds true happiness in their relationships with young and old. I miss this kind of writer - Inspiring one with a simple, clean story and one that brings unconditional love for this feisty, loveable red-head. If you have not had the opportunity to read these books take time. We need positive messages that circulate in our world and the feelings of hope. When we are inspired by what we read, we can be motivated to serve as a source of inspiration to those around us.
